Arctic Data from Ice Concentration
Indicates the areal fraction of a given grid point covered by ice. It is a continuous variable (0-100%)Arctic Data from Ice Edge
Indicates whether a given grid point is ice free or not. For the ice edge analysis three classes are defined: open water, open ice and closed ice. The limit between water and open drift ice is defined to be 35% ice concentration. The limit between open drift ice and close drift/very close drift ice is defined around 70 % ice concentration.Antarctic Data from Ice Concentration
